September 2010 September 2010 webdev2018-10-19T15:10:08-07:00September 1st, 2010|Categories: Vol. 59, No. 1| Share This Newsletter! FacebookTwitterLinkedInEmail Related Posts September 2020 September 2019 September 2018 September 2017 September 2016